The S-Ward of Brihanmumbai Municipal Company (BMC) claimed 148 Covid-19 instances past week, of which 60 to 70 for every cent were being reported from the Powai space. According to BMC knowledge, 12 housing societies in Hiranandani alongside with IIT-Bombay described the maximum amount of conditions. At present, IIT Bombay in Powai has 10 active instances.
BMC’s S-Ward is made up of Bhandup, Kanjurmarg and Powai. According to Dr Avinash Waydande, professional medical officer of the ward, in excess of 60 per cent of the circumstances in the ward are from elite housing localities these kinds of as Brentwood, Avalon, Raj Grandeur, Jaltarang, Evita, Golden Oak, Torino Hiranandani South Avenue, Powai Cosmos Politan, Hiranandani Zen Maple, Trinity, Skyline Villa, Mahada and Shivneri (IIT Bombay).
Talking about the instances, Dr Waydande explained, “While 90 per cent of the patients are asymptomatic and in household isolation, all of them have a vacation record and most have gained two doses of the Covid vaccine.”
